Prime Number

6883

6883 is a odd prime number that follows 6882 and precedes 6884. As a prime number, 6883 is only divisible by 1 and itself. It holds a unique position in the sequence of integers. Its prime factorization is simply 6883. 6883 is classified as a deficient number based on the sum of its proper divisors. In computer science, 6883 is represented as 1101011100011 in binary and 1AE3 in hexadecimal.
